Palestinian Diplomat Says US Ambassador Lied About $5Mln in COVID-19 Aid to Palestinians

ST. PETERSBURG (Sputnik) – Palestinian Ambassador to France Salman Harfi said on Tuesday that US Ambassador to Israel David Friedman lied about Washington providing $5 million to help the Palestinian Authority curb the spread of the coronavirus, saying that Palestinians “did not get a cent” from the pledged funds.

On Thursday, Friedman wrote on Twitter that he was pleased that the US was giving $5 million to Palestinian hospitals and households for meeting immediate, life-saving needs in combating COVID-19.

The diplomat said that the US gave $3.5 million to NGOs that work with Washington.

Trump, who has been a critic of the World Health Organization’s handling of the coronavirus pandemic, announced halting funding for the UN agency earlier in April.

Harfi recalled that in 2018, the Trump administration decided to cut more than $200 million in aid to Palestinians.

Also, in 2018, it cut financial aid for the United Nations Relief and Works Agency for Palestine Refugees (UNRWA).

Trump has been criticized for jeopardizing Palestinians’ ability to cope with the pandemic and putting the global health response at risk by halting US funding to the UN-led agencies.
